Transaction 720a69534174f137132e4ad7c4fce066699512b81e595272f4d920ed452d9af2

1 Input
2 Outputs
  • 720a69534174f137132e4ad7c4fce066699512b81e595272f4d920ed452d9af2:0
  • value  84000
    address  398ChYvZjjn2nkoaPYb3jeKwddA8xF4uxr
  • 720a69534174f137132e4ad7c4fce066699512b81e595272f4d920ed452d9af2:1
  • value  13783427
    address  3HEGhkgoBPnFEe4RqCbnCGKp2yJsTQrNf7